Description

5-(2-methylpiperazine-1-sulfonyl)isoquinoline is a member of isoquinolines and a N-sulfonylpiperazine. It has a role as an EC 2.7.11.13 (protein kinase C) inhibitor.|A specific protein kinase C inhibitor, which inhibits superoxide release from human neutrophils (PMN) stimulated with phorbol myristate acetate or synthetic diacylglycerol.
